WebThe easiest way to take a PC/computer screenshot on Windows 10 is the Print Screen key (Prtscn). This button is usually located at the top row of the keyboard, near the Function (F#) keys. To capture your entire screen and automatically save the screenshot, tap the Windows key + Print Screen key. WebApr 27, 2024 · Take a Screenshot with Snip & Sketch You start by taking a screenshot using the Snip & Sketch tool in Windows 10. To open the tool, press the Windows key and type “Snip and Sketch” in the Windows Search. From the results, select “Open,” or press the Enter key to launch Snip & Sketch. WebNov 8, 2024 · The quickest way to screenshot Window 10 with Snip & Sketch is by pressing the keyboard shortcut Windows Key + Shift + S. This opens the Snipping Bar, allowing you to select a mode and snip without opening the Snip & Sketch app. To open Snip & Sketch, take a screenshot, and edit or manage it, follow these steps. WebSep 2, 2024 · To find your screenshot, press the Windows key + E together to open File Explorer, click Pictures in the left panel (you may have to expand "This PC" first), and then click Screenshots. If this didn't work for you, or if you want to select a certain area of the screen to screenshot instead of the entire screen, keep reading. 2

WebApr 24, 2024 · In the Search box, enter snipping tool . In the Search results, select Snipping Tool . Select Mode . Select the type of screenshot you want to capture. Select the area you want to capture in a screenshot. Select Save and choose where you want to save the screenshot.
